John F. Murphy, 75, of Sarasota, FL, died October 27, 2012. John is survived by his wife, Mary Ann (Bacola) Murphy; his four daughters, Suzanne M. Gender, Mary E. Nelson (Thomas), Kathleen A. Hickmon and Maureen B. Murphy; by his sister, Virginia A....
